What GPA Do You Need to Get Into a Statistics Program?

GPA remains one of the most important factors in college admissions because it serves as a standardized measure of an applicant's academic performance over time and reflects their readiness to handle rigorous coursework. However, requirements can vary depending on the institution, the program level, and the competitiveness of statistics programs.

Below are key insights outlining typical GPA expectations and factors that influence admissions decisions for statistics degree programs:

  • Minimum GPA Requirements: Most undergraduate statistics programs at public universities require a minimum cumulative GPA of 2.0 for admission or program completion. Some programs specify this minimum for both overall GPA and in major-specific courses, ensuring students maintain adequate performance throughout their studies.
  • Competitive GPA Range: For more selective institutions or honors tracks, the expectations rise. Honors in statistics may require a GPA of 3.5 or above in relevant coursework, and distinctions can start at GPAs like 3.25, moving higher for high and highest distinctions, reflecting increased academic rigor.
  • Graduate Program Expectations: Master's programs generally demand a higher academic standard, often requiring a minimum cumulative GPA of 3.0. Top-tier graduate programs typically prefer applicants with undergraduate GPAs closer to 3.5 or above to remain competitive during admissions.
  • Major GPA vs. Cumulative GPA: Some programs, including notable examples, differentiate between overall GPA and GPA in statistics-specific courses. Students might need a slightly lower overall GPA but a higher GPA within their major-specific classes to meet admissions criteria.
  • Online vs. On-Campus Programs: Online statistics programs frequently align their GPA requirements with those of on-campus versions, though some may offer more flexibility for adult learners or professionals, enhancing accessibility without lowering academic standards.
  • Improving Your Academic Profile: If your GPA is below target, excelling in upper-level math and statistics courses, engaging in related research, or gaining relevant work experience can bolster your application. A strong personal statement and compelling recommendation letters can also help offset slightly lower GPA requirements.

What Prior Education Is Required for a Statistics Program?

Prior education plays a crucial role in determining eligibility for statistics degree programs, ensuring that students possess the quantitative skills needed to succeed. Requirements differ depending on the level of study, whether undergraduate, graduate, or professional, reflecting the varying rigor and expectations of these programs.

Below is a summary of common educational prerequisites for statistics programs:

  • Undergraduate Prerequisites: Most bachelor's programs require completion of calculus (often Calculus II), introductory statistics, and basic programming courses before declaring the major. Additionally, applicants typically need a minimum high school GPA and completion of college-preparatory math courses, with many institutions accepting Advanced Placement credits to satisfy these requirements.
  • Graduate-Level Expectations: Master's and PhD programs expect a strong quantitative background, including single and multivariable calculus, linear algebra, and calculus-based probability and statistics. Some programs may recommend standardized tests like the GRE but focus heavily on relevant coursework or experience. Competitive applicants often present substantial math and statistics preparation with undergraduate GPAs above 3.5.
  • Bridge and Foundational Coursework: For applicants lacking formal training in mathematics or statistics, many institutions offer bridge courses or foundational classes. These options allow students from diverse backgrounds to meet program prerequisites and build essential skills before advancing fully in their studies.
  • Preferred Fields of Study: While mathematics, statistics, engineering, and computer science backgrounds are favored, programs also consider applicants from other fields who demonstrate strong quantitative aptitude through prior coursework or professional experience. Letters of recommendation and test scores may further influence admissions decisions.

Do Statistics Programs Require GRE, GMAT, or Other Standardized Tests?

Standardized tests such as the GRE and GMAT have long been a cornerstone in graduate admissions for statistics and other quantitative fields. Traditionally viewed as essential measures of analytical and quantitative skills, these exams have recently come under scrutiny due to evolving educational priorities and increased focus on accessibility. As a result, many graduate programs are reconsidering their reliance on these standardized tests in their admissions processes.

Here is an overview of current testing expectations for statistics programs across the United States:

  • Widespread Test Waivers: Numerous statistics programs, including those at well-known universities, have eliminated the GRE and GMAT requirements. For example, Iowa State University and Purdue University clearly state that these tests are not necessary for their master's programs, reflecting a broader push for inclusive admissions.
  • Optional Submission Policies: Some programs encourage but do not mandate GRE scores. Rice University, for instance, allows applicants to submit GRE results starting Fall 2025 to enhance their applications, although it is not a disadvantage to withhold scores.
  • Program- and School-Specific Requirements: Testing requirements remain variable, with some programs such as UCLA's Master of Applied Statistics & Data Science still requiring the GRE. Prospective students are advised to consult each program's latest admissions guidelines.
  • Increasing Emphasis on Holistic Review: With less focus on standardized tests, admissions committees weigh factors like undergraduate GPA, letters of recommendation, relevant coursework, work experience, and personal statements more heavily to assess a candidate's potential.
  • International Applicant Considerations: While GRE and GMAT requirements may be waived, many programs continue to require English language proficiency tests such as TOEFL or IELTS from international students whose prior education was not in English.

What Materials Do You Need to Submit for Statistics Admission?

Applying to statistics degree programs in the United States typically involves submitting multiple documents that demonstrate your academic preparation, relevant experience, and potential fit for the program. Requirements can vary widely depending on the institution, the level of study (undergraduate or graduate), and whether the program is offered online or on campus. Understanding these expectations early can help you prepare a strong application.

Below is a summary of the most common materials you may need to provide when applying to statistics programs.

  • Official Transcripts: Most programs require transcripts from all colleges or universities you have attended to verify your academic history and prerequisite coursework. While unofficial transcripts may be accepted initially, official versions are usually necessary upon admission, especially for graduate-level applicants.
  • Standardized Test Scores: Some graduate programs request GRE scores, although many are moving away from this requirement. International students often need to submit TOEFL or IELTS scores to prove English proficiency. Always check specific program policies since test requirements can vary.
  • Personal Statement or Statement of Purpose: This essay explains your motivation for studying statistics, highlights your quantitative skills, and outlines career goals. Tailoring your statement to each program's focus can strengthen your application.
  • Letters of Recommendation: Usually, two or three letters from professors or supervisors familiar with your quantitative abilities and work ethic are required. Strong recommendations that provide concrete examples of your skills can significantly boost your candidacy.
  • Résumé or Curriculum Vitae (CV): Summarize your educational background, research, internships, work experience, and technical skills. Online programs or applicants with professional experience may emphasize quantitative methods applied in the workplace.
  • Application Fee: Most programs charge a non-refundable fee with each application, but fee waivers may be available for eligible applicants.

What Are the Admission Requirements for International Students Applying to Statistics Programs?

International students applying to statistics degree programs in the United States face additional admission requirements beyond standard academic qualifications. These include proving English language proficiency and submitting verified documentation, which collectively ensure that applicants are ready for the rigorous coursework and meet both university admission standards and U.S. visa regulations. Successfully navigating these criteria is essential to gaining admission and smoothly transitioning to study in the U.S.

Below is a summary of the key admission requirements international applicants should prepare for:

  • English Proficiency Proof: Most statistics programs require non-native English speakers to submit scores from standardized tests such as the TOEFL, IELTS, or Duolingo English Test. While online programs may sometimes allow more flexibility, on-campus programs typically enforce strict minimum scores-commonly at least 79-80 on the TOEFL iBT or 6.0 on the IELTS. Scheduling exams well in advance and meeting these thresholds is crucial for a successful application.
  • Credential Evaluation: Applicants must provide official academic transcripts, often accompanied by certified English translations, to demonstrate degree equivalency to a U.S. bachelor's degree. Many universities require credential evaluations by recognized third-party agencies, especially if the degree was earned outside the United States. Preparing these documents early helps avoid delays in the admission process.
  • Financial Documentation: International students must submit proof of sufficient funds to cover tuition and living expenses, typically via a Confidential Financial Statement or equivalent documents. This financial verification supports both the admission review and issuance of the I-20 form, a critical document for obtaining F-1 student visas. Gathering bank statements and affidavits ahead of application deadlines is recommended.
  • Visa-Related Forms: After acceptance, students will need to complete visa paperwork including the I-20 form required to apply for an F-1 visa. Universities provide guidance on these procedures, and timely submission of required documents is essential to avoid visa processing delays.
  • Standardized Test Scores: Although not always mandatory, submitting GRE scores can strengthen applications to competitive programs. Some institutions like Rice and Stanford may consider GRE scores optional, but strong results often enhance the candidate's profile.

Do You Need Professional Experience to Get Into a Statistics Program?

Professional experience can significantly influence admission decisions for statistics programs, particularly at the graduate level. Many schools value applicants who bring relevant backgrounds and practical skills, as these candidates are often better prepared to apply statistical methods in real-world settings. While some programs list work experience as "recommended" rather than "required," others incorporate it as a core admission criterion.

Below are key ways in which professional experience factors into admissions for both online and on-campus statistics programs:

  • Minimum Experience Requirements: Most on-campus statistics master's programs do not require prior professional experience, focusing primarily on academic preparation in mathematics and statistics. However, some applied or professional tracks, especially in online or part-time formats, expect candidates to have relevant industry experience or current employment in related fields.
  • Experience as a Competitive Edge: Even when not mandatory, relevant work experience can distinguish applicants in competitive admissions. Backgrounds in data analysis, programming, or quantitative decision-making often enhance a candidate's appeal, particularly for programs emphasizing practical application over theory.
  • Demonstrating Practical Skills: Applicants can use resumes, personal statements, and recommendation letters to highlight how they've applied statistical methods, managed data projects, or contributed to interdisciplinary teams. This practical evidence strengthens applications, especially for programs valuing consulting or applied research experience.
  • Variation by Program Type: Online statistics programs and professional master's tracks often recommend or require professional experience, reflecting their career-focused approach. Traditional research-oriented master's and PhD programs usually prioritize academic credentials, though relevant industry exposure can still boost an application.
  • Impact on Career Outcomes: Programs aiming to prepare applied statisticians for industries like government, pharmaceuticals, or finance tend to value candidates with experience or clear industry-aligned goals. This alignment can improve prospects for admission and career readiness.

Do Statistics Programs Have Different Admission Requirements by Concentration?

Many universities in the United States tailor their admission standards based on a program's concentration or specialization area, especially in statistics. While core requirements such as minimum GPA and standardized test scores tend to remain consistent, concentrations in research-heavy or technical tracks often require additional prerequisites, specific coursework, or relevant professional experience to ensure candidates are well-prepared for the focus and rigor involved. Understanding these distinctions is crucial for prospective students navigating the diverse admissions landscape.

Key ways admission requirements for statistics degree concentrations admission requirements can differ by specialization include:

  • Technical or Quantitative Tracks: Concentrations such as data science and mathematical statistics typically demand advanced undergraduate courses in calculus, multivariate calculus, linear algebra, and programming. Applicants are often expected to demonstrate proficiency in programming languages like Python or R and may need to provide portfolios or pass technical assessments, especially for online programs.
  • Biostatistics and Health Analytics: Programs with a focus on biostatistics generally look for foundational knowledge in biology or health sciences alongside mathematics and statistics. Applicants with biomedical research experience or healthcare-related work often have an advantage. Online applicants might be evaluated based on remote research projects, while on-campus candidates may be assessed for their potential in collaborative laboratory settings.
  • General Applied Statistics: These concentrations usually emphasize quantitative skills but have fewer specialized prerequisites, often requiring introductory statistics and basic calculus. Experience in business analytics or government data analysis can strengthen an application. Online programs may prioritize professional experience more, whereas on-campus programs commonly focus on academic achievements.
  • Leadership and Management Concentrations: Tracks oriented toward statistical leadership or management seek candidates with prior professional experience, strong communication skills, and coursework in organizational behavior or project management. Letters of recommendation highlighting leadership potential or supervisory roles are often requested.

Are Admission Requirements the Same for Online and On-Campus Statistics Programs?

Most universities maintain aligned admission standards for both online and on-campus statistics programs to ensure academic consistency and integrity. However, some variations exist due to differences in student demographics, program delivery methods, and the integration of experiential learning components. Understanding these nuances helps prospective students navigate their application process more effectively.

Below are the primary similarities and differences between admission requirements for online and on-campus statistics programs:

  • Core Academic Standards: Both formats generally require a bachelor's degree with a minimum GPA around 3.0, completion of multivariable calculus, linear algebra, and at least one undergraduate statistics course. These prerequisites ensure students possess the necessary quantitative foundation for graduate-level coursework.
  • Professional Experience Expectations: Online programs often emphasize relevant work experience more heavily than on-campus options, sometimes accepting letters of recommendation from supervisors rather than solely academic references. This reflects a student population that may be balancing careers with education.
  • Standardized Test Policies: GRE requirements tend to differ; many online programs waive the GRE in favor of academic records and professional background, while on-campus programs frequently require or recommend GRE scores. This divergence aligns with broader trends where graduate programs increasingly make the GRE optional.
  • English Language Proficiency: Both online and on-campus programs require proof of English proficiency for international applicants, with similar minimum score thresholds on exams like the TOEFL or IELTS.
  • Residency and Location Restrictions: Some online programs restrict admission to students within certain geographic regions due to state authorization rules, whereas on-campus programs typically admit students regardless of location.

Can You Apply for Financial Aid Before Being Accepted into a Statistics Program?

Most financial aid applications, particularly the FAFSA, can be submitted before you have been formally accepted into a statistics program. This early submission is encouraged because it helps maximize your eligibility for federal, state, and institutional aid by meeting important deadlines and securing priority funding, which is often limited and awarded on a first-come, first-served basis. Filing your financial aid application for statistics programs early also allows you to better understand your potential funding options and estimate the overall cost of attendance.

Since the FAFSA opens every year on October 1, submitting it as soon as possible can prevent delays and enhance your chances of receiving aid. Ensuring timely submission is critical to align with both institutional and government requirements, which can vary depending on the college or program.

However, there are certain limitations and exceptions to consider when applying for aid before acceptance. Some scholarships or grants may require confirmed admission into a statistics degree program before final eligibility is granted, and your actual financial aid package is typically not finalized until after enrollment is verified by the institution.

To keep your chances open, it's advisable to list all the schools you are considering on your FAFSA, since you can update this list later if you decide to apply elsewhere. Staying organized and synchronizing your financial aid application timeline with your admissions decisions is essential to avoid missing out on funding opportunities. When Should You Start Applying to Statistics Programs?

Timing is one of the most critical factors in the statistics application process because most programs have highly competitive admissions and strict deadlines. Starting early not only increases the chances of acceptance but also improves eligibility for financial aid and scholarships, which are often linked to priority or early application deadlines. In fact, more than 40% of graduate programs now use rolling or priority deadlines, highlighting the growing importance of early action for applicants.

When planning to apply to both online and on-campus statistics programs, it is ideal to begin preparations at least six to nine months before the application deadlines. These deadlines typically fall between early December and early February, as seen with the University of Washington's Ph.D. deadline on December 1, 2025, and UCLA's master's deadline on February 1, 2026. Early preparation involves researching programs and their specific requirements, such as prerequisites, GPA minimums, and GRE test expectations if applicable.

Applicants should allocate time to strengthen key materials, including maintaining or improving GPA, requesting recommendation letters-usually three are required-and drafting personal statements or essays. Preparing these elements well in advance ensures they meet program standards. Additionally, financial aid applications should be submitted concurrently with program applications to maximize access to funding opportunities tied to early deadlines.

By aligning research, document preparation, and financial aid submissions with both priority and regular deadlines, applicants increase flexibility and reduce stress. This careful timeline management enables the submission of strong, well-rounded applications amid the competitive admission process.

Other Things You Should Know About Statistics Degree Programs

What academic background is typically required to apply for a statistics degree?

Applicants usually need a high school diploma or equivalent with strong proficiency in mathematics, especially algebra and calculus. Some programs may also require prior coursework in statistics, computer science, or related fields to ensure foundational knowledge.

Are standardized test scores mandatory for admission to statistics programs?

Many undergraduate statistics programs require SAT or ACT scores, although some schools have adopted test-optional policies. Graduate programs often require GRE scores, particularly the quantitative section, to evaluate applicants' analytical skills relevant to statistics.

Do statistics degree programs require letters of recommendation?

Yes, most graduate statistics programs request two or three letters of recommendation. These letters should ideally come from professors or professionals who can attest to the applicant's mathematical ability, analytical skills, and readiness for advanced study.

Is prior programming experience necessary for admission to a statistics degree?

While not always mandatory, many programs prefer applicants with some programming experience, especially in languages such as R, Python, or SAS. This background helps students adapt quickly to data analysis and statistical computing courses.
